Abstract

Purpose: To evaluate the remaining filling material (gutta-percha/EndoSequence bioceramic sealer) on root canal walls after retreatment using ProTaper universal retreatment (PTUR) system with and without chloroform solvent. Materials and methods: Thirty extracted human premolars with type I root canal system were used. After crown removal and working length determination, all root canals were prepared using nickel–titanium rotary ProTaper system and obturated using gutta-percha as a core filling material with EndoSequence bioceramic sealer. All roots were randomly divided into two equal main groups (n = 15) according to retreatment technique. Group I: filling materials was removed using PTUR system and chloroform as a solvent; while group II: filling materials was removed using PTUR system without solvent. Both groups were cleaved longitudinally and examined under scanning electron microscope to evaluate root canal filling remnants. Results: PTUR system with the aid of chloroform recorded highest values of score percentage of remaining filling material at all tested root canal levels. The values of score percentage of remaining filling materials were significantly lower at coronal level compared to other tested levels. Conclusion: Using chloroform during removal of root canal filling material using rotary instruments was associated with larger amount of residual root canal filling material compared to using rotary instruments only.
